A local government council is seeking casual Driver/Attendants to assist in transporting children with special educational needs and vulnerable adults. This role requires availability during specific peak hours and offers various employee benefits. Candidates must be prepared for variable hours and have a willingness to support the community's most vulnerable. The position offers competitive hourly pay and the opportunity to work within a supportive team environment.
